Technical Project Manager

Infodash
11dRemote

About The Position

This role provides comprehensive project management for client software delivery – collaborating with internal software developers and technical consultants and working directly with our top-tier clients. We are looking for an experienced and dynamic technical project manager with a passion for leading software consulting projects that deliver exceptional value to clients. We need a trusted leader who can communicate effectively, manage diverse stakeholders, and solve complex problems, while delivering projects on time, within scope, and on budget. Do you thrive in fast-paced, collaborative environments and excel at balancing technical expertise with people management? Are you skilled in project management methodologies, with a proven track record of overseeing software consulting projects? If you answered yes to these questions, we’d love to hear from you!

Requirements

  • Bachelor’s degree (or equivalent experience) in Information Technology, Project Management, Business, or a related field (MBA a plus)
  • 5+ years of experience in in IT project management, in a consulting capacity
  • Exceptional organizational and leadership skills
  • A client-first mindset with a focus on building long-term relationships
  • Demonstrated ability to manage and prioritize multiple high-impact projects simultaneously in a consulting or client-facing environment
  • Proven track record in managing technical implementation or enhancement projects
  • Extensive experience collaborating with cross-functional teams, including technical, business, and client stakeholders, in a consulting or fast-paced environment
  • Experience with Jira, SharePoint and Microsoft Office
  • Proven ability to deliver projects on time, within budget, and in scope, leveraging project management methodologies (e.g., Agile, Waterfall) as appropriate
  • Confidence in identifying potential risks and developing mitigation strategies
  • Strong ability to communicate project status and manage expectations with stakeholders at all levels
  • Experience managing change requests and ensuring smooth transitions during project updates
  • Excellent interpersonal skills, with a proactive approach to stakeholder communication, conflict resolution, and team leadership
  • Excellent verbal and written communication skills for presenting ideas, reports, and updates
  • Strong analytical skills and ability to resolve complex technical, process, and project-related challenges efficiently

Nice To Haves

  • Preferred experience on enterprise collaboration platforms such as SharePoint or related Microsoft technologies

Responsibilities

  • Cultivate and manage highly functional teams comprised of SharePoint Consultants and SharePoint Developers through all phases of the delivery lifecycle.
  • Facilitate team project syncs, remove blockers, and communicate effectively to maximize productivity and maintain a high level of team satisfaction.
  • Perform capacity planning in advance to ensure all team members are fully utilized, with no gaps in schedules or lulls in productivity.
  • Lead the creation and execution of project plans, including milestone planning from kickoff to go-live, while addressing delays and implementing corrective actions as necessary.
  • Manage day-to-day operational aspects of projects, including deliverables, estimates, financials, and schedules, to ensure projects stay on track and within budget.
  • Maintain ownership of client satisfaction, company profitability, and project team workload.
  • Ensure alignment with clients on project scope, timelines, and budgets.
  • Perform impact analysis for scope change requests and document changes and prepare change orders for client approval.
  • Communicate realistic timelines and manage expectations as changes or delays occur
  • Apply expertise in project management methodologies (e.g., Agile, Waterfall) to adapt and enforce the company’s unique delivery process effectively.
  • Facilitate clear and effective communication about project status, risks, and changes in scope.
  • Drive continuous improvement in project management practices and team workflows.
  • Monitor project progress and assess risks, implementing mitigation strategies as needed to ensure successful outcomes.
  • Uphold high-quality standards for all deliverables, ensuring they meet or exceed client expectations.
  • Ensure team members log time weekly and appropriately to maximize billable hours and utilization rates.
  • Review invoices for accuracy before sending to clients and coordinate adjustments with Finance as necessary.
  • Provide clear, consistent updates to stakeholders on project status, risks, milestones, and scope changes.
  • Serve as the client’s go-to contact for requirements gathering, solutioning, or development, while ensuring cross-functional collaboration between all involved teams.
  • Ensure timely signoffs at key project stages to maintain workflow and financial alignment.
  • Ensure PMs deliver high-quality project updates, reports, and risk assessments for leadership and clients.
  • Establish and refine project management methodologies, ensuring consistency across projects.
  • Define and enforce project management standards, tools, and documentation requirements.
  • Contribute to business strategy by identifying trends in project execution and recommending improvements.
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service